FINANCE REVIEW SUMMARY — PILOT CHURN

Churn in the Larkspur pilot exceeded forecast, concentrated among small accounts onboarded in the first wave. Revenue impact is modest; acquisition spend on the cohort is written off. Retention fixes ship next cycle. Margin on remaining pilot accounts holds above plan. The board should read the confidential note below before the pilot go/no-go decision.

board note of kawig-tahog: Ulairax Works is in early talks to buy Noriusix Works for about $31.4 million. The Pelmir launch date is April 2, and nothing goes to the press before then.

FACILITIES TICKET — Turnstile Upgrade, Harwick House Lobby

The east-bank turnstiles at Harwick House are being replaced by Meridale Systems between Tuesday and Thursday this week. Visiting contractors should use the accessible gate beside the reception plinth, which remains fully operational throughout the works. Please keep tools clear of the optical sensors and sign the hot-works log each morning. The gate accepts the temporary pass below.

turnstile pass: bdg-H-52

## Changed defaults

Heads up: the Ledgerline tax-rate lookup cache now defaults to a 15-minute TTL instead of 24 hours. Turns out rates in the Veldt County sandbox were going stale mid-demo, which was embarrassing. Eviction is now LRU rather than FIFO, and the cache warms on boot. If you're reviewing, check that nothing hardcodes the old TTL. The new defaults land as follows.

deployment values, bajop-taweg:
holwyn:
  log_level: debug
  metrics_host: metrics.holwyn.zemvarsys.internal
  pool_size: 32